Noun [English]

Forms: nantos [plural]
Etymology: From an Aboriginal language. Shortening of "pindi nanto", literally "European kangaroo". Head templates: {{en-noun}} nanto (plural nantos)
  1. (Australia, among Aboriginals) A horse. Tags: Australia
